Tonneau Skeleton XL watch, Manufacture mechanical movement with manual winding, caliber 9919 MC. Platinum case, two beaded crowns each set with a blue sapphire cabochon, blued-steel sword-shaped hands, sapphire crystal and case back, strap in blue alligator leather, white gold 750/1000 folding buckle. Dual time zone complication: two distinct hour and minute indicators, dials formed by skeletonized bridges. Individually numbered movement consisting of 197 parts including 35 jewels. Movement dimensions: 37.8 mm x 24 mm, movement thickness: 7.9 mm, balance: 28,800 vibrations/hour, power reserve approx. 60 hours. Case dimensions: 52.4 mm x 29.8 mm. Thickness: 10.4 mm. Water-resistant to 3 bar (approx. 30 meters/100 feet). Numbered limited edition of 100 pieces.

Cartier

Individually handcrafted Cartier watches are among the most coveted watches in the world. The Cartier brand is one of the most prestigious luxury goods brands in the world and is most widely recognized as a maker of fine watches along with their iconic jewelry. The brand was founded in 1847 by the French jeweller Louis-François Cartier. Since then, Cartier has turned into one of the most recognizable luxury brands in the world.
